A while back I ran into a guy at church who looked a lot like someone I had seen on some album covers so I told him that with a little chuckle. He said, “That’s because I am that guy.” Turns out he was a part of the Eagles. One day not long after becoming a Believer he woke up and God told him he had to drop out of the band.

I thought, Did he really need to quit the band? Couldn’t he have stayed there and been a witness, and continued to collect millions a year? I thought, Too bad I wasn’t his friend when this was all going down. I could have counseled him with some wisdom and he could still be collecting millions in concert revenues. His tithe could come in handy (the things pastors think of…) I asked him Couldn’t you have just stayed in the band as a Christian Eagle (you’ve heard that line of thinking before). His answer floored me. “God told me to quit and follow him. I didn’t know any better than to just obey him.” God gives us that brand of profound obedience.
